ACC Work Levy Rate for CU 24235
Software publishing — Information Media and Telecommunications
| Levy | Rate (per $100) |
|---|---|
| Work levy (CU 24235) | $0.05 |
| Working Safer levy (flat, all CUs) | $0.08 |
| Combined ACC Work Account levy | $0.13 |
Rates are GST-exclusive, for the 2026-27 levy year (1 April 2026 - 31 March 2027). Does not include the ACC earner's levy, CoverPlus Extra, or Experience Rating discounts/loadings.

Is $0.05 per $100 a high rate?
ACC sets a separate Work levy rate for each of its 536 classification units, priced on the injury risk and claims history of that activity rather than the size of the business. For 2026-27 those rates run from $0.02 to $5.29 per $100 of liable earnings, with a median of $0.67. CU 24235 sits in the cheapest quarter: 2 classification units are charged less and 518 are charged more.
| Comparison | Rate (per $100) | Work levy on $100,000 |
|---|---|---|
| CU 24235 — Software publishing | $0.05 | $50.00 |
| Median of all 536 CUs | $0.67 | $670.00 |
| Median of the 24 Information Media and Telecommunications CUs | $0.05 | $50.00 |
On $100,000 of liable earnings that is $620.00 a year less Work levy than the median classification unit. CU 24235 is one of 16 classification units on this same rate , spread across 2 industry sectors.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is ACC Classification Unit 24235?
CU 24235 is "Software publishing", one of ACC's 536 Classification Units in the Information Media and Telecommunications sector. ACC assigns businesses and self-employed people to this CU based on their declared business activity or BIC code.
What is the ACC Work levy rate for CU 24235?
For the 2026-27 levy year (1 April 2026 - 31 March 2027), CU 24235 has a Work Account levy rate of $0.05 per $100 of liable earnings, GST-exclusive. On top of that, every CU also pays the flat Working Safer levy of $0.08 per $100 — a combined rate of $0.13 per $100.
Is this the same as the ACC earner's levy?
No. The earner's levy is a single flat rate every employee and self-employed person pays for non-work injury cover — it's the same regardless of CU. The Work levy calculated here is an additional levy employers and self-employed people pay, and it varies by classification unit.
Is $0.05 per $100 a high ACC levy rate?
It sits in the cheapest quarter of ACC's 536 classification units: 2 charge less and 518 charge more. The median CU rate for 2026-27 is $0.67 per $100, and rates run from $0.02 to $5.29 — a spread that reflects injury risk and claims history by industry, not the size of the business.
